Contemplate the logistics of the event as well. Correct serving temperatures, glassware, and tasting order can considerably affect friends' experiences. Whites should be chilled while reds are ideally served at room temperature. The order of tasting can comply with a development, beginning with light wines and moving in the course of heavier ones, which might prevent lighter flavors from being overshadowed.

How many alternative wines should I include within the tasting?undefinedA good variety of wines to feature in a tasting event is 5 to 7. This allows visitors to get pleasure from a range of flavors without turning into overwhelmed. Too many choices can result in palate fatigue, detracting from the experience.

How ought to the wines be served through the tasting?undefinedWines must be served at their optimal temperatures; whites chilled, reds barely under room temperature. Use appropriate glassware for every wine style, pouring small amounts to permit guests to savor and consider the wines. Always present proper rinsing water between completely different wine tastings.
